About PrimaCARE, P.C.: PrimaCare, P.C. was founded in 1996 and is a large, multi – specialty medical group serving southeastern New England. With over 150 providers, including primary care physicians and a broad range of specialists, we offer quality health care, a diversity of services and treatments, convenient and friendly service, and state –of-the-art testing facilities to support your diagnosis and treatments.
In addition to our main Fall River campus and walk-in Center, Prima Care has medical offices and Walk In centers in Somerset, Westport, and Dartmouth, as well as satellite offices in Tiverton, Rhode Island. We also provide care in patient’s homes, nursing homes and hospitals and two Outpatient Physical Therapy clinics located in Fall River and Somerset, MA.

Prima Care, P.C. has an opening for an experienced full-time scheduling specialist. The candidate will have a strong background working with patients to schedule appointments.
- Answer incoming phone lines to schedule appointments for provider offices.
- Assist patients with rescheduling tests as needed.
- Research previous reports as needed (rotated weekly).
- Obtains missing orders from provider office as needed (rotated weekly).
- Prepares encounters for the next workday.
- Assists radiology technicians with add-ons as needed onto the schedule.
- Checks orders for the following business day to ensure accuracy.
- Calls mammography patients when additional testing is needed.
- Educates patient on required preparation before their scheduled test.
- Informs provider office if authorization requires a peer-to-peer approval with the payer.
- Places outbound phone calls to patients to confirm their appointments in coordination with the confirmation specialist.
- Calls patients that have NO SHOWED and offers to reschedule their appointment.
- Documents information in the EMR.
- Handles patient, provider, and staff requests within the appropriate scope of practice.
- Performs other duties as assigned.
Education / Experience / Other Requirements
Minimum Requirements:
- Previous experience working in a healthcare environment is required with a High School diploma or graduation equivalency degree (GED) and a certificate.
- Must have knowledge of medical terminology and anatomy and experience with office procedures and in business/administrative processes and procedures with strong computer skills.
- Experience in a medical office preferred.
